    The next gala on the SDR takes part on Saturday 11th & Sunday 12th July, this being the annual 1940's weekeknd.

    The timetables have just been completed and should appear on-line, along with further details in due course. Four locomotives will be in steam on both days.

    3803 will be working the main passenger set, making four round trips on each day.

    5526 will make three full line trips working the two-car auto set. This offers a rare chance to enjoy the auto making several trips on the same day. Auto services will stop (by request) at Nappers Halt.

    5786 will be working a variety of branch goods and military trains. The 57 will appear in GWR plain black for this event. In addition to the goods and military trains, the loco is also expected to work an "Officers Special" each day, this being formed of a single GWR Managers/Inspection Saloon.

    1369 will be kept busy at Bcukfastleigh and will be coupled to a GWR shunters truck and acting as shed and station pilot.

    There will be a whole variety of 40's themed activities going on, so keep an eye on the websites for more info.
